Police have released an E-fit image of a man they would like to speak to in connection with a burglary in Bradford.
At about 3.30pm on 27th January, two men forced entry to a house in Geraldton Avenue and stole a quantity of jewellery and a ‘Ronson’ table-top cigarette lighter.
The men are believed to have arrived at the address in a Toyota Aygo, which drove off towards Perth Avenue.
Both suspects were described as white males. One is described as being in his early to mid-thirties, around six feet tall and of a chunky build.
He had a light coloured stubble and a square face. The second male had a dark complexion and thought to be in his mid-twenties. He is described as being around five feet four inches tall and of a very thin build.
Anyone who has any information is asked to contact the police via 101.
